Designing a kids room is about creating a space that feels fun, safe, and functional—even when the room is small. With smart furniture, soothing colors, and playful details, you can design a kids bedroom that grows with your child.
Below are five creative kids room decor ideas, perfect for modern homes and compact spaces.
1. Cozy Kids Bedroom with Study Corner
Key features:
• Single kids bed with clean wooden finish
• Wall‑mounted study desk to save floor space
• Floating shelves for books and toys
• Soft neutral colors for a calm environment
Why it works:
The integrated study corner helps children focus on learning while keeping the room organized and clutter‑free.
2. Pastel‑Themed Kids Room
Pastel colors create a cheerful yet soothing atmosphere that kids love.
Key features:
• Pastel walls or soft accent decor
• Light wooden furniture for warmth
• Minimal wall art with playful shapes
• Natural light to keep the room bright
Why it works:
Pastels add personality without overwhelming the space, making small kids rooms feel open and happy.
3. Space‑Saving Kids Room for Small Homes
Key features:
• Compact bed with smart layout
• Multi‑functional furniture
• Open floor area for play
• Neutral base with subtle color accents
Why it works:
Efficient furniture placement maximizes usable space while still allowing room for play and movement.
4. Nature‑Inspired Calm Kids Bedroom
Key features:
• Earthy tones like beige, green, and wood
• Nature‑themed wall art or prints
• Indoor plants or botanical décor
• Soft lighting for a cozy feel
Why it works:
Nature‑inspired decor helps create a calm environment, perfect for rest and relaxation.
5. Smart Storage & Study‑Friendly Kids Room
Key features:
• Bed with built‑in drawers for storage
• Wall‑mounted study desk with pinboard
• Open shelves for books and decor
• Colorful storage baskets for toys
Why it works:
Smart storage solutions reduce clutter and teach kids the habit of organization from an early age.
